会话建立方法、装置、计算机设备、存储介质制造方法及图纸

技术编号:38876691 阅读:5 留言:0更新日期:2023-09-22 14:09
本申请涉及一种会话建立方法、装置、计算机设备、存储介质和计算机程序产品。所述方法包括:检测第一分流设备的设备状态;所述第一分流设备对应第一地址池;当所述第一分流设备的设备状态异常时,向目标用户终端分配第二分流设备对应的第二地址池;当目标用户终端配置上所述第二地址池对应的第二数据网络时,为所述目标用户终端分配所述第二地址池中的第二目标地址,以指示所述目标用户终端根据所述第二目标地址与所述第二数据网络建立分组数据单元会话。采用本方法能够实现分流设备容灾,从而保证用户终端与数据网络之间建立正常的分组数据单元会话。分组数据单元会话。分组数据单元会话。

【技术实现步骤摘要】
会话建立方法、装置、计算机设备、存储介质


[0001]本申请涉及通信
,特别是涉及一种会话建立方法、装置、计算机设备、存储介质和计算机程序产品。

技术介绍

[0002]5G(5th

Generation Mobile Communication Technology,第五代移动通信技术)技术已经渗透到各行各业中,5G网络为行业应用提供了各种各样的业务功能,其中5G业务的数据分流是众多企业客户的基本需求,分流即对业务报文进行分流,并最终到达不同的网络和服务器。
[0003]UPF(User Plane Function,用户平面功能)是5G核心网用户面管理网元实体,负责用户PDU(Packet Data Unit,分组数据单元)会话管理、路由交换等功能。用户终端在与UPF建立连接时,通过IP(Internet Protocol Address,互联网协议地址)建立PDU会话。
[0004]可以通过在UPF中设置ULCL(Uplink Classifier,上行分类器)实现对用户数据的本地分流,但是当分流设备故障时,影响PDU会话的正常建立。

技术实现思路

[0005]基于此,有必要针对上述技术问题,提供一种分流设备不影响会话正常建立的会话建立方法、装置、计算机设备、计算机可读存储介质和计算机程序产品。
[0006]第一方面,本申请提供了一种会话建立方法,应用于核心网网元。所述方法包括:
[0007]检测第一分流设备的设备状态;所述第一分流设备对应第一地址池;
[0008]当所述第一分流设备的设备状态异常时,向目标用户终端分配第二分流设备对应的第二地址池;
[0009]当目标用户终端配置上所述第二地址池对应的数据网络时,为所述目标用户终端分配所述第二地址池中的第二目标地址,以指示所述目标用户终端根据所述第二目标地址与所述第二数据网络建立分组数据单元会话。
[0010]在其中一个实施例中,所述检测第一分流设备的设备状态,包括:
[0011]通过检测状态接口的状态,检测所述第一分流设备的设备状态。
[0012]在其中一个实施例中,所述第一分流设备的优先级高于所述第二分流设备;所述方法还包括:
[0013]当所述第一分流设备的设备状态为正常状态时,向所述目标用户分配所述第一分流设备对应的第一地址池;
[0014]当目标用户配置上所述第一地址池对应的第一数据网络时,为所述目标用户终端分配所述第一地址池中的第一目标地址,以指示所述目标用户终端根据所述第一目标地址与所述第一数据网络建立分组数据单元会话。
[0015]在其中一个实施例中,在所述检测第一分流设备的设备状态之前,所述方法还包括:
[0016]根据预设条件判断用户账号是否属于目标用户账号;
[0017]当所述用户账号属于所述目标用户账号时,执行所述检测第一分流设备的设备状态的步骤。
[0018]在其中一个实施例中,所述方法还包括:
[0019]当所述用户账号不属于所述目标用户账号时,检测第一分流设备的设备状态;
[0020]当所述第一分流设备的设备状态正常时,向所述用户账号分配第一分流设备指向的目标地址池;当所述第一分流设备的设备状态异常时,向所述用户账号配置第二分流设备指向所述目标地址池;
[0021]当所述第一分流设备的设备状态恢复正常时,通过流量转发隧道将所述用户的下行报文从所述第二分流设备转给所述第一分流设备;
[0022]当所述用户账号配置目标地址池对应的目标数据网络时,为所述用户账号分配所述目标地址池中的目标地址,根据所述目标地址与所述目标数据网络建立分组数据单元会话。
[0023]在其中一个实施例中,所述核心网网元为会话管理功能网元或者用户平面功能网元。
[0024]第二方面,本申请还提供了一种会话建立装置,应用于核心网网元。所述装置包括:
[0025]状态检测模块,用于检测第一分流设备的设备状态;所述第一分流设备对应第一地址池;
[0026]设备容灾模块,用于当所述第一分流设备的设备状态异常时,向目标用户终端分配第二分流设备对应的第二地址池;
[0027]地址分配模块,用于当目标用户终端配置上所述第二地址池对应的第二数据网络时,为所述目标用户终端分配所述第二地址池中的第二目标地址,以指示所述目标用户终端根据所述第二目标地址与所述第二数据网络建立分组数据单元会话。
[0028]第三方面,本申请还提供了一种计算机设备。所述计算机设备包括存储器和处理器,所述存储器存储有计算机程序,所述处理器执行所述计算机程序时实现以下步骤:
[0029]检测第一分流设备的设备状态;所述第一分流设备对应第一地址池;
[0030]当所述第一分流设备的设备状态异常时,向目标用户终端分配第二分流设备对应的第二地址池;
[0031]当目标用户终端配置上所述第二地址池对应的第二数据网络时,为所述目标用户终端分配所述第二地址池中的第二目标地址,以指示所述目标用户终端根据所述第二目标地址与所述第二数据网络建立分组数据单元会话。
[0032]第四方面,本申请还提供了一种计算机可读存储介质。所述计算机可读存储介质,其上存储有计算机程序,所述计算机程序被处理器执行时实现以下步骤:
[0033]检测第一分流设备的设备状态;所述第一分流设备对应第一地址池;
[0034]当所述第一分流设备的设备状态异常时,向目标用户终端分配第二分流设备对应的第二地址池;
[0035]当目标用户终端配置上所述第二地址池对应的第二数据网络时,为所述目标用户终端分配所述第二地址池中的第二目标地址,以指示所述目标用户终端根据所述第二目标
地址与所述第二数据网络建立分组数据单元会话。
[0036]第五方面,本申请还提供了一种计算机程序产品。所述计算机程序产品,包括计算机程序,该计算机程序被处理器执行时实现以下步骤:
[0037]检测第一分流设备的设备状态;所述第一分流设备对应第一地址池;
[0038]当所述第一分流设备的设备状态异常时,向目标用户终端分配第二分流设备对应的第二地址池;
[0039]当目标用户终端配置上所述第二地址池对应的第二数据网络时,为所述目标用户终端分配所述第二地址池中的第二目标地址,以指示所述目标用户终端根据所述第二目标地址与所述第二数据网络建立分组数据单元会话。
[0040]上述会话建立方法、装置、计算机设备、存储介质和计算机程序产品,通过检测第一分流设备的设备状态,当第一分流设备的设备状态异常时,向目标用户终端分配第二分流设备对应的第二地址池,当目标用户终端配置上第二地址池对应的第二数据网络时,为目标用户终端分配第二地址池中的第二目标地址,以指示目标用户终端根据第二目标地址与第二数据网络建立分组数据单元会话。本申请通过设置第一分流设备和第二分流设备对用户数据进行分流可实现分流设备容灾,可以保证通过分本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种会话建立方法,其特征在于,应用于核心网网元,所述方法包括:检测第一分流设备的设备状态;所述第一分流设备对应第一地址池;当所述第一分流设备的设备状态异常时,向目标用户终端分配第二分流设备对应的第二地址池;当目标用户终端配置上所述第二地址池对应的第二数据网络时,为所述目标用户终端分配所述第二地址池中的第二目标地址,以指示所述目标用户终端根据所述第二目标地址与所述第二数据网络建立分组数据单元会话。2.根据权利要求1所述的方法,其特征在于,所述检测第一分流设备的设备状态,包括:通过检测状态接口的状态,检测所述第一分流设备的设备状态。3.根据权利要求1所述的方法,其特征在于,所述第一分流设备的优先级高于所述第二分流设备;所述方法还包括:当所述第一分流设备的设备状态为正常状态时,向所述目标用户终端分配所述第一分流设备对应的第一地址池;当目标用户配置上所述第一地址池对应的第一数据网络时,为所述目标用户终端分配所述第一地址池中的第一目标地址,以指示所述目标用户终端根据所述第一目标地址与所述第一数据网络建立分组数据单元会话。4.根据权利要求1所述的方法,其特征在于,在所述检测第一分流设备的设备状态之前,所述方法还包括:根据预设条件判断用户账号是否属于目标用户账号;当所述用户账号属于所述目标用户账号时,执行所述检测第一分流设备的设备状态的步骤。5.根据权利要求4所述的方法,其特征在于,所述方法还包括:当所述用户账号不属于所述目标用户账号时,检测第一分流设备的设备状态;当所述第一分流设备的设备状态正常时,向所述用户账号分配第一分流设备指向的目标...

【专利技术属性】
技术研发人员:贺晓东李韶英陈百鹏彭巍李文云
申请(专利权)人:中国电信股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1